Important Safety Information

WARNING

!

To reduce risk of fire, electric shock, serious injury, or death when using your

refrigerator, follow these basic precautions, including the following:

1. Read all instructions before using

refrigerator.

2. Observe all local codes and

ordinances

3. Be sure to follow grounding

instructions.

4. Check with a qualified electrician

if you are not sure this appliance

is properly grounded.

5. DO NOT ground to a gas line.

6. DO NOT ground to cold water

pipe.

7. Refrigerator is designed to

operate on a separate 103 to 126

volt, 15 amp., 60 cycle line. DO

NOT modify plug on power cord. If

plug does not fit electrical outlet,

have proper outlet installed by a

qualified electrician.

8. DO NOT use a two-prong adapter,

extension cord or power strip.

9. DO NOT remove warning tag from

power cord.

10. DO NOT tamper with refrigerator

controls.

11. DO NOT service or replace any

part of refrigerator unless

specifically recommended in

owner's manual or published

user-repair instructions. DO NOT

attempt service if instructions are

not understood or if they are

beyond personal skill level.

12. Always disconnect refrigerator

from electrical supply before

attempting any service. Disconnect

power cord by grasping the plug,

not the cord.

13. Install refrigerator according to

Installation Instructions. All

connections for water, electrical

power, and grounding must comply

with local codes and be made by

licensed personnel

when required.

14. Keep your refrigerator in good

condition. Bumping or dropping

refrigerator can damage unit or

cause unit to malfunction or leak.

If damage occurs, have

refrigerator checked by qualified

service technician.

15. Replace worn power cords and/or

loose plugs.

16. Always read and follow

manufacturer's storage and ideal

environment instructions for items

being stored in refrigerator.

Recognize Safety Symbols, Words, Labels

DANGER

!

DANGER—Immediate hazards which WILL result in severe personal injury or

death.

WARNING

!

WARNING—Hazards or unsafe practices which COULD result in severe

personal injury or death.

CAUTION

!

CAUTION—Hazards or unsafe practices which COULD result in minor personal

injury or product or property damage.

Proper Disposal of Your Refrigerator
IMPORTANT:
Child entrapment and suffocation are not problems of the past. Junked or

abandoned refrigerators are still dangerous–even if they sit out for "just a few days". If you are

getting rid of your old refrigerator, please follow the instructions below to help prevent accidents.

BEFORE YOU THROW AWAY YOUR OLD REFRIGERATOR OR FREEZER:

• Take off the doors.
• Leave the shelves in place so children may not easily climb inside.
